What is this role?
We are seeking a Mid-Level IT Support Engineer to join our expanding team. This is a full-time, hybrid position that offers the flexibility to work from anywhere. You will play a vital role in our startup environment, working across various departments to ensure our team has the technical support and tools they need to succeed.
What will you do?
- Deliver high-quality desktop support to both our remote and on-site staff, managing a diverse range of hardware including Macbooks and Windows devices.
- Manage our core technical infrastructure, including identity management through Okta, device management via Jamf, and security monitoring within Google Workspace.
- Oversee the full employee lifecycle from a technical perspective, including onboarding new hires, setting up accounts, and maintaining our IT asset inventory.
What makes you a great fit?
To be successful in this role, you should have 2 to 3 years of experience in a desktop support environment. We value candidates who are calm under pressure and can communicate effectively with everyone from interns to executives. Your technical toolkit should include:
- Deep expertise in Google Workspace and its administrative functions.
- Proficiency with Mac OS, Windows, iOS, and Android platforms.
- Hands-on experience with Microsoft Office, Adobe Creative Suite, and AV conferencing equipment.
- A solid understanding of networking fundamentals like TCP/IP, DNS, and DHCP.
- Strong organizational skills and a keen eye for detail when managing security alerts and system workflows.
